Project Overview

Situated in the heart of San Francisco, CA, 1001 Van Ness is a distinguished residential project that exemplifies modern elegance and urban sophistication. Owned and constructed by Related California, with architectural design by Handel Architects, this project features 37,000 square feet of pre-glazed Architectural Precast panels. The project includes 215 meticulously crafted panels, all pre-glazed in Willis Construction’s state-of-the-art production plant, ensuring a high standard of quality and precision.

The decision to use Architectural Precast panels was driven by the desire to create a building that seamlessly blends with San Francisco’s historic yet evolving architectural landscape. The precast panels provide a durable, aesthetically pleasing exterior that enhances the building’s visual appeal while ensuring long-term performance and minimal maintenance.

Architectural Precast concrete was the ideal solution for achieving high envelope performance, cost-effectiveness, and aesthetic value. The high insulative value of the opaque areas reduces energy use, while the polished black concrete surface preserves the design intent for large, elegantly proportioned openings. The use of local concrete mix materials minimized embodied carbon, and the robust structure of the concrete frames optimized opening sizes, reducing the need for energy-intensive aluminum frames.

The high-rise residential tower’s design also includes large radiused corners and a vertically tapering corner, showcasing the plastic nature of concrete and its ability to achieve complex forms. These design elements required careful analysis and precision during the casting process to ensure the panels met the project’s structural and aesthetic goals.
